
World number three Alexander Zverev acknowledged a significant gap exists between himself and top-ranked players Carlos Alcaraz and Jannik Sinner. Despite finishing the 2025 season with one title and battling injuries, Zverev secured the world number three ranking. He noted that while he had physical and mental health challenges, he considers the season a step forward, especially after a Wimbledon first-round exit provided a reset. Zverev expressed a need to catch up to the leading players and the rest of the tour.
